About Anjana Sharma
Anjana Sharma is a scholar working on Endocrinology, Biotechnology and Food Science, having authored 69 papers that have together received 1.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Enzyme function and inhibition (6 papers), Cancer Research and Treatments (5 papers) and Ethnobotanical and Medicinal Plants Studies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ology (121 citations), Biotechnology (159 citations) and Food Science (212 citations). Anjana Sharma has collaborated with scholars based in India,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Abhishek Bhattacharya, Islam Husain, Fayaz Malik, Suresh Kumar, Prakash S. Bisen, Sandip Kumar Chandraker, Kiran Bala, Susheel Kumar Singh, Amitabh Sharma and Rashmi Patel.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Applied and Environmental Microbiology.
